Former Mountaineer Mohamed Wague back in transfer portal

DerMarr Johnson and Mohamed Wague

Former Mountaineer Mohamed Wague, who previously transferred to Alabama, is back in the transfer portal.

Wague spent one season at WVU, before hitting the portal last summer after the resignation of former head coach Bob Huggins. Wague began his career at Harcum College, before he came to WVU.

At Alabama, Wague played in 33 games, starting eight of them. He averaged 3.1 points, 2.5 rebounds, and 0.5 blocks per game, while playing in 8.3 minutes per game. At WVU, Wague averaged 10.6 minutes per game, scoring 4.1 points, grabbing 3.1 rebounds, and blocking 0.5 shots per game.

Wague, who is 6-foot-10, is originally from the Bronx, New York, and has one year of eligibility remaining.
